| Synopsis: |
This hugely successful text provides students of American studies with the perfect background and introductory information on contemporary American life. Thoroughly revised, this fifth edition covers all the central dimensions of American society from geography and the environment, government and politics, to religion, education, media and the arts. "American Civilization" covers all core American studies topics at introductory level contains essential historical background for American studies students at the start of the twenty-first century analyzes gender, class and race, and America's cosmopolitan population contains photos, case studies, questions and terms for discussion, and suggests websites for further research. With new illustrations and case studies, this edition of "American Civilization" also examines the 2008 election, US foreign policy activities, the impact of climate change, and the shifting economic situation.An invaluable online resource, the "American Civilization" companion website features a wealth of material including biographies of major historical and contemporary figures, links to key primary sources, worked answers to essay questions, and suggestions for classroom activities and discussions. |
